Log level and debug classes
Hi, I quote from the smb.conf man page: ------------------------------------ log level (G) The value of the parameter (a astring) allows the debug level (logging level) to be specified in the smb.conf file. This parameter has been extended since the 2.2.x series, now it allow to specify the debug level for multiple debug classes. [...] Example: log level = 3 passdb:5 auth:10 winbind:2
